PSY 422 - Psychopathology in Children and Adolescents


Credits: 3

This course is an introduction to the description, classification, and academic study of psychological disorders in children and adolescents.  Each class of disorders is examined with respect to course of development, core and associated characteristics, prevalence data, explanatory theories, causes and current treatment options as well as prevention strategies.

Prerequisite(s): PSY 201  and PSY 261  or PSY 361  or consent of instructor

Term(s) Offered: Fall
